Essential Features for UK-Based Traders
For UK-based traders, selecting a platform with FCA regulation is the non-negotiable foundation, ensuring fund security and fair practice. Access to UK-specific instruments like FTSE 100 CFDs and a comprehensive GBP-denominated account are essential. Crucially, the platform must integrate seamlessly with UK tax wrappers, most notably the Stocks and Shares ISA, for efficient tax-free growth. Advanced charting tools, real-time news feeds focused on London markets, and reliable execution speeds complete the professional toolkit, enabling informed decisions in volatile conditions.
Q: Is spread betting still a key feature for UK traders?
A: Yes. Due to its unique tax-free status in the UK, a robust spread betting offering remains a highly advantageous and tax-efficient trading feature for eligible residents.

Legal and Financial Considerations for British Investors
British investors eyeing opportunities must navigate a unique landscape. Understanding local tax implications, like capital gains or inheritance tax, is crucial for protecting returns. You’ll also need to consider the legal structure of your investment, whether it’s direct ownership, a fund, or a partnership, as this affects liability and compliance. Always consult with a cross-border financial advisor and a solicitor familiar with international investment law to ensure everything is above board and tax-efficient.
Q: Do I pay UK tax on overseas investments?
A> Yes, typically. You’re usually liable for UK tax on your worldwide income and gains, but double taxation agreements can prevent you being taxed twice on the same money.
